3. Installation
The RoboSpot must be installed by a qualied worker in accordance with
all national and local electrical and construction codes and regulations.
Monitor installation
1. Insert the monitor holder (A) into the slot (B) of the RoboSpot and secure it by means of the lock (C).
The lock must be fully screwed and reclined. Check the monitor is securely fastened.
2. Connect the power cable of LCD monitor to the socket (D), HDMI cable and two USB cables to sockets (E)
in the RoboSpot.
Note: The HDMI connection has to be carried out before connecting the RoboSpot to mains.
FollowSpot Controller installation
1. Place the FollowSpot Controller (F) on the FollowSpot Controller base (G). Connectors on both parts have
to snap each other. Two locks (H) have to be pressed during placing (removing) the FollowSpot Controller (F).
2. If you need to place the RoboSpot on a tripod, you have to install an adaptor with spigot to the tripod.

7
Tripod and adaptor installation
1. Unfold and adjust height of the tripod and distance of legs (8) by means of adjusting locks (4,5,6,7).
The lock (3) has to be in a lower position (as shows arrow on picture below).
2. After inserting the adaptor (1) with spigot (2) to the tripod, the spigot (2) has to be secured by means of
the lock (10) and the adaptor (1) by means of the pin (11) which is inserted to the hole (13) of the adaptor (1)
as shows arrow on picture below. Position of the pin(11) has to be secured by means of the lock (12).
3. The four quarter -turn locks (9) of the adaptor serve for fastening the RoboSpot on the adaptor. Two workers
should install the RoboSpot on the assebled tripod with the adaptor.
Check that all quarter -turn locks (9) are fully tightened before operating the RoboSpot.
Check that all locks (3, 4, 5,6,7, 10,12) are fully tightened before placing
the RoboSpot on the tripod with adaptor.

4. RoboSpot connection
After installing the RoboSpot, connect it with the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ot with camera (or the RoboSpot Mo-
tionCamera), with another supported ROBIN xtures and a control desk.
You do not need to patch the RoboSpot, but xtures connected to the RoboSpot have to be patched.
Note: Fixtures connected to the RoboSpot and not supported by the RoboSpot will be ignored by the
RoboSpot.
Example 1. Connection with the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ot with camera
Up to 11 ROBIN BMFL FollowSpots can be connected to the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ot with camera.
Example 2. Connection with the RoboSpot MotionCamera
Up to 11 supported ROBIN xtures can be connected to the RoboSpot MotionCamera.The xtures should be
of the same type.
Note. In case of operating the RoboSpot system in interfered environment, Ethernet switches are
recommended in video line (one at the RoboSpot and one at the Robin BMFL FollowSpot or RoboSpot Mo-
tionCamera).

10
5. Operation
After installing the RoboSpot and connecting it with the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ot (RoboSpot MotionCamera),
connect the RoboSpot to mains by means of the enclosed power cord.
Press the button ACTIVE (1) in order to activate the FollowSpot Controller. By pressing the button PAN (5) and
TILT (6) you can activate/deactivate of the pan/tilt movement of the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ot (and all connected
BMFL xtures to the RoboSpot).
The button BLACK OUT (2) closes light output of the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ot (and also all connected BMFL
xtures to the RoboSpot).
5.1 Functions mapping
After switching the xture on,touch the Sliders button on the RoboSpot touch screen and use the pan and tilt
sliders to set desired position of the ROBIN BMFL FollowSpot´s head.
It is suitable to set the RoboSpot handlebars to the "middle" position and after that set the pan and tilt position
of the moving head by the sliders on the RoboSpot touch screen.
Sensitivity of pan/tilt movement:
High level (most accurate) - green
slider
Medium level -yellow slider
Low level- red slider
In order to switch sensitivity of pan or
tilt movement to desired level, press
and hold the PAN (5) or TILT (6) button
until the colour of fader is changed.
